Output de3e7ac62649cb5651892007eb4b871058956f51feaec0cf737b3e311fffe702:0

value
24756065512
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d86152d48fdf8eda850873eb36ff3a9527845273 OP_EQUALVERIFY OP_CHECKSIG
address
DQsD5rRq9Ba9w5o2rYbAURnykVuyox6S4u
transaction
de3e7ac62649cb5651892007eb4b871058956f51feaec0cf737b3e311fffe702